There are three main approaches: using a single converter and multiplexing each channel to it; using a similar approach but with individual sample/hold amplifiers on each channel to allow for the sampling instant of each channel to be simultaneous; and finally, using an individual ADC for each channel. Jun 14, 2002 · The analog ground pin is shared between all inputs for multi-channel systems. DC offset and/or noise in the signal path will decrease the dynamic range of the input signal.
